USL Championship teams went 12-4 in the third round of the U.S. Open Cup with three more Division II teams falling to Division III teams on Wednesday night.
• New York City FC II, the lone survivor from among the 11 MLS Next Pro entrants, defeated Hartford Athletic 3-2 on the road thanks to 16-year-old Máximo Carrizo‘s goal in overtime.
